Detailed Position InformationThe Department of Health Science, College of Human Environmental Sciences at The University of Alabama seeks candidates to serve as an Instructor of Public Health.
This is a 9-month, non-tenure track position. The candidate will teach undergraduate courses in public health (face-to-face and/or online). The selected candidate will also be expected to provide service to the University, profession, and community, and perform other duties as assigned.
The Department of Health Science is comprised of 24 full-time faculty members whose research and teaching interests span a variety of areas that center on improving the health and well-being of individuals, communities, populations, and the environment. The Department is home to over 700 majors enrolled in one of the degree programs in the Department, including the BS in Public Health (concentrations in Health Education and Promotion, and Health Professions);
Master of Public Health (concentration in Health Education and Promotion); MA in Health Studies;
PhD in Health Education and Promotion; and MS in Athletic Training. The BS in Public Health and the Master of Public Health degrees are accredited by the Council on Education for Public Health (CEPH). Applicants must hold an earned graduate degree in health education, health promotion, public health, or a closely related field at the time of employment. The successful candidates will be expected to teach face-to-face and online courses within the baccalaureate program in public health. The selected candidates will also be expected to provide professional service to the University, such as mentoring undergraduate students, engagement within the community, and performing other duties as assigned.
Specific course topics include human diseases, drug awareness education, environmental health, health disparities, epidemiology, health communications, program planning, and program evaluation.
Preference will be given to candidates who have: (a) previous teaching experience, (b) previous health education/public health experience, (c) professional association involvement, (d) a record of community engagement, and (e) previous experience with the CEPH accreditation process. Public health or health education-related certification is desirable (i.e., CPH, CHES®, MCHES®).
